Job Description

Join Microsoft's Azure Portal Cloud Native Experiences team as a Software Engineer II, where you'll be at the forefront of Kubernetes innovation. This role focuses on building world-class web experiences that simplify complex cloud-native technologies. You'll work on portal experiences for Azure Kubernetes Service (AKS), Azure Kubernetes Fleet Manager, and AKS Automatic, helping customers manage and scale Kubernetes clusters across environments.

The position involves developing AI-powered automation through Copilot in Azure and Github Copilot, creating intelligent recommendations and actionable insights. You'll be working with cutting-edge technologies, including React, TypeScript, and Kubernetes, while contributing to experiences used by millions of customers worldwide.

The role offers a competitive salary range of $100,600 - $215,400 (varying by location) and comprehensive benefits. You'll be part of a team that values agile development, continuous improvement, and excellence in user experience. The position requires 2+ years of web development experience, strong proficiency in modern web technologies, and knowledge of cloud-native systems.

Working at Microsoft, you'll join a culture focused on growth mindset and innovation, with opportunities to impact global cloud infrastructure. The role offers up to 100% remote work flexibility with 0-25% travel requirements. You'll collaborate with talented designers and engineers across Microsoft, contributing to products that power some of the largest workloads on Azure.

This is an excellent opportunity for engineers passionate about cloud technology, AI integration, and creating intuitive user experiences. You'll be part of shaping the future of Kubernetes at scale while working with a team that prioritizes performance, scalability, and accessibility in everything they do.
